The Yokohama Geolandar G055 passenger tire is a novelty from the famous Japanese manufacturer, designed for crossovers, pickups and other vehicles with increased cross-country ability and SUV category.
This is the company's first off-road tire, which was developed using the BlueEarth technology, the main goal of which is to reduce harmful emissions into the atmosphere and increase energy efficiency while ensuring a high level of safety while driving. As part of this technology, the shape of this tire was optimized to reduce aerodynamic resistance. Another innovation of this technology was the reduction of the tire's weight, which became significantly lighter than its main competitors. The rubber compound of the tire was composed with a reduction in rolling resistance, which, in combination with the low weight and optimized tread pattern, allowed the Yokohama Geolandar G055 tire to provide excellent fuel efficiency.
Many manufacturers use five longitudinal ribs in their tires, and in this sense, this Japanese tire is no exception. In the center of the tread, there is a wide central rib with a solid structure, which made it possible to achieve excellent directional stability, and the presence of many S-shaped lamellas on the surface of the rib improved the dynamic characteristics of the tire. The two adjacent ribs are equipped with diagonal channels of a curved shape, which improves the efficiency of water removal from the contact patch, which, in combination with four longitudinal grooves, provided the tire with excellent resistance to aquaplaning.
The wide shoulder zones of the tread significantly increased the tire's resistance to slippage, thereby improving its grip on the road when cornering, and the special structure of the shoulder blocks significantly reduced the noise level.
